Genetic Analysis of Growth Period Using Mixed Major Gene Plus Polygene Inheritance Model in Brassica oleracea L. var. italica

Abstract: In order to analyze the genetic mechanism of growth period and provide the theoretical supports for breeding in broccoli (Brassica oleracea L. var. Italica), six generations (P1, P2, F1, B1, B2 and F2) derived from two morphologically dissimilar broccoli inbred lines were used for genetic analysis of growth period trait based on mixed major gene plus polygene inheritance model. We designated the growth period as the days from field planting to flower buds emergence in this experiment. The results showed that the mean values of F1 lied between two parents but it was much closer to the high valued parent in growth period traits. Meanwhile, the growth period traits were controlled by two additive-dominant-epitasis major genes (B- 1 Model). The major gene heritabilities of B1, B2 and F2 populations were 44%, 59% and 56%, respectively. And the major gene heritability was relatively moderate and was influenced by environment significantly, which could be used in the selection of early generation in broccoli.
